소박하다

Korean

Etymology

소박(素朴) (sobak) + 하다 (-hada, to do, light verb deriving adjectives).

Adjective

소박하다 (sobakhada) (infinitive 소박해 or 소박하여, sequential 소박하니)

  1. (to be) simple, naive, unsophisticated
